Lapidation

The Islamic penal code prescribes the manner of execution by stoning, or lapidation. Men are buried in sand up to their waists, women up to just above their breasts. A group of executioners then slays the victim with rocks and stones.

Those among the condemned who escape from the holes in which they’re buried can be set free, but it’s much more difficult for women to accomplish such a feat because they’re buried more deeply than men. To ensure the execution is neither too short nor too long, the law also specifies the size of the stones to be used.

Today, stoning as a means of judicial punishment continues in Afghanistan, Iran, parts of Nigeria, Pakistan, Sudan, and the United Arab Emirates.
